Having a Valentine's Day Wedding?

Writer's picture: Celia RoseCelia Rose

Valentine's Day is a popular time for couples to tie the knot, and a Valentine's Day themed wedding can be a romantic and festive way to celebrate your love. Here are some ideas for incorporating a Valentine's Day theme into your wedding:

  1. Use red and pink as your wedding colors: These traditional Valentine's Day colors can be incorporated into your wedding attire, flowers, and decor to add a festive touch to your big day.

  2. Serve heart-shaped treats: From heart-shaped cookies and cakes to chocolates and candies, incorporating heart-shaped treats into your wedding menu is a fun way to celebrate the holiday.

  3. Use romantic and sentimental details: From personalized vows to sentimental readings, adding romantic and sentimental touches to your wedding ceremony and reception will make it feel extra special on this holiday of love.

  4. Plan a Valentine's Day inspired honeymoon: If you're planning a honeymoon, consider going to a romantic destination or booking a couples' spa package to continue the celebration of your love.

  5. Give out Valentine's Day favors: As a special touch, consider giving out small Valentine's Day gifts or treats to your guests as a thank-you for sharing in your special day.

I hope these ideas inspire you to plan a Valentine's Day themed wedding that is both romantic and festive. Happy planning!
